    I use this site to plan all my temp blankets! For the design options that were split between the high and low temperature, yours looked weird because you told the web site to balance your range on the high temperature. This makes it so the auto range has mostly an equal amount of rows per color based only on the highs. You really only want to use this to design historical blankets. It breaks the high/low temp blankets and makes them look weird. To get an actual accurate representation of a high/low blanket and for use with an active blanket for the current year, you'll want to manually input your ranges in whatever increment you decide on. It's a bit fiddly but once you get it down it's an amazing tool!
